Let’s start with everyone’s favourite Erstwilder items, the brooches. I was instantly drawn to Mini Mulder, the adorable little fox. So I may already have 3 or 4 fox brooches but another one can’t hurt that much, can it? This little guy had the most beautiful resin pattern I had seen in quite some time. I loved the swirls of orange, gold, yellow and white all mixed through making each one unique. I was so happy with my resin swirl and think the little face on this fox is very cute.
The second brooch I selected was ‘Well Spotted’, a super cute red mushroom. These little mushrooms are one of my favourite things and yes, I know they are poisonous. I remember the first time I saw one in real life, I was so excited and there’s now a photo of me pointing at a mushroom with the happiest expression you could ever imagine. But I digress, back to brooches. This little fungus has a stunning red glitter resin hat and little white patches all over. He is a great size and the perfect addition to my brooch collection. Erstwilder has released red-spotted mushroom brooches before but this one is the closest to the real thing in terms of it’s look.

Oh, the joys of matchy-matchy. I could not pass up the chance to own super cute little red mushroom earrings so here we have ‘The Spore the Marrier Stud Earrings’. Ok, I love them, they are just too cute and I can’t wait to wear them all the time. These earrings also come in a dangle version but I love me a super cute stud (who doesn’t). Despite their petite size, they have a great size and thickness to them so they aren’t flimsy. I really like the red resin pattern on the mushroom top and its little white spots are toe-curlingly cute!

Now let’s look at some scarves. These lightweight scarves are made from 100% Polyester, with a velvet chiffon feel; each design comes in two sizes, a smaller headscarf and a larger neck scarf. I love these scarves and I wear them in a multitude of different ways depending on my mood, how my hair worked out that day and how simple of a vintage style I can muster.
